I posted a while back on Rejaw (see the original post). Unfortunately I just learned that the site is shutting down. This is what they have to say:
We’re sad to announce that Rejaw will be shutting down on May 31, 2009.
It’s been great pleasure that so many wonderful people have joined and gotten to know each other here at Rejaw. We want to give our wholehearted thanks to everyone who gave us compliments, suggestions, and criticism- Rejaw couldn’t have existed without your feedback.
Rejaw has stopped accepting new sign-ups effective immediately. From now until May 15th, you can continue to send new shouts, whispers, and replies, as well as request export of your private user data at http://rejaw.com/account/export
On May 16th, an email with export data download instructions will be sent to users who requested it, and you will have until May 31st to download your exported data.
Again, thank you everyone, for being part of the Rejaw community.
The Rejaw Team

Here are a few things I like about Rejaw:
Rejaw has a 1000 character limit.
Updates are live: if somebody updates on Rejaw then you get the update immediately. No refreshing the page!
You can have active conversations between multiple users all in one place. This page is the perfect example!
There are also a few nifty apps you can use! I’ve been using JawJack (still in beta), but there are others if JawJack isn’t for you.
